Del Monte Bubble Fruit cups recalled for potential metal fragments

DEL MONTE FOODS INC is recalling Del Monte Bubble Fruit Tropical Mixed Fruit Cup Snacks due to potential metal fragments approximately 2–3 mm in size. No injuries have been reported.

Plain-English summary

DEL MONTE FOODS INC is recalling Del Monte Bubble Fruit – Tropical Mixed Fruit Cup Snacks (3.5 oz, 4-pack). The product is a mixed fruit and popping boba snack with sweetened juice, distributed in 7,136 cases.

The product is being recalled due to the potential presence of metal fragments approximately 2–3 mm in size. No illnesses or injuries have been reported in connection with this recall.

The recalled product was distributed to the following states: Alabama, Arizona, California, Connecticut, Florida, Georgia, Iowa, Illinois, Indiana, Kansas, Massachusetts, Michigan, Minnesota, Missouri, Mississippi, North Carolina, North Dakota, Nebraska, New Jersey, New York, Ohio, Oregon, Pennsylvania, South Carolina, Tennessee, Virginia, Vermont, Washington, and Wisconsin. The affected product carries lot code 130901 with a "Best If Used By" date of January 30, 2023.

Consumers who have purchased this product should not consume it. Discard the product or return it to the point of purchase for a refund.
